Grafts May Be Necessary For You To Get A Dental Implant

If you're interested in learning whether a dental implant might be suitable for you, one of the first things to do is visit your family dentist for a consultation. This appointment gives you a chance to better understand this popular dental procedure, as well as gives the dentist an opportunity to evaluate the degree to which you're a good candidate for a dental implant. For the implant to work, you need to have a certain amount of gum tissue and bone tissue present.

5 Tips For Preventing Cavities

While everyone is well aware that flossing and brushing is crucial for maintaining good oral health, there are other things that you can do to limit the chances of getting cavities. Here are 5 tips that are beneficial for the health of your teeth. Chew Sugarless Gum You may want to get into the habit of chewing gum, but only the sugarless variety. It actually causes your mouth to produce more saliva than usual, which helps wash away the bacteria that can cause cavities.
